Abstract :
The results of testing of several photomultiplier tubes with microchannel plates (MCP PMT) and phototriodes developed in the Budker Institute of Nuclear Physics in 1997–2002 are presented. The study includes single anode MCP PMTs and several types of multianode tubes. The results on counting rate capabilities, dependence of the tube gain on external magnetic field and cross-talks between individual channels are presented. The design of a sealed gas photomultiplier is described.
